A very rare large gilded Royal Thayo receptacle created in Mandalay for Buddhist votive use. Thayo is made by mixing lacquer with sifted paddy husks to which pulverized bone is added for strength, resulting in a sort of plastic like material easily moulded or stamped in a relief design. Antique Shan green lacquer wares with "balu-gwin" animal.The green is produced from a mixture of orpiment and indigo, both of which are found in the Shan region. Age: Late 19th early 20th century. Size: L. 22.4cm. W. 14cm. H. 7.7cm. Condition: Some minor touch-ups on the lid.
